When I did it on my civic fenders I didn't mesure correctly and they ended up to high. At the time I didn't notice it but now that my Domani front came with the holes already punched from factory they look high the middle of the light should line up with the front edge of the fender trim ant the light lengthwise should line up with the highest point on the wheel arches
